Has anyone used the Tanks Inc Universal Tanks in 64-66?

Just trying to see if the Tanks Inc Universal tanks, like this one (http://www.tanksinc.com/index.cfm/pa...rod/prd173.htm) would fit for a 66. From what i have read it will, but just want to verify, and see if anyone has any pictures of the install. Thanks.

Re: Has anyone used the Tanks Inc Universal Tanks in 64-66?

They do fit. I think I had to trim my frame about 1/4" but that was about it. I put two bars on top of the tank for stops. There is plenty of room to get a side fill door in. I bought the 90º turn so I could put in a side fill instead of through the bed.
One problem with the tanks is they are only 16 gals. They do the job.

Re: Has anyone used the Tanks Inc Universal Tanks in 64-66?

I put that tank in my '63. It fit with out any trimming. I painted it black to blend better with the undercarriage. I installed it with the bed on.
